Bipartisan Bill Seeks to Overhaul US Trucking System

The Safer Highways and Increased Performance for Interstate Trucking (SHIP IT) Act would offer truck drivers up to $10,000 in tax credits and training incentives as part of new bipartisan legislation aimed at retaining and recruiting drivers. The SHIP IT Act also incorporates truck parking funding and an hours-of-service exemption for livestock haulers — long-sought measures by drivers and carriers. Lawmakers are calling the bill a “sweeping overhaul of the interstate trucking supply chain system,” similar to last year’s Ocean Shipping Reform Act (source: FreightWaves).
